Transaction 50668cd07612c71f18d9255bcd8de497ea818b5de0e9105b6dbdf7e4dce4cf26
1 Input
1 Output
-
50668cd07612c71f18d9255bcd8de497ea818b5de0e9105b6dbdf7e4dce4cf26:0
- value
- 6844
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 13fa30cabc64ef93a3a4ddb7e3ed37d146d19b84 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12pdZC8nQJEtok9nxaeCebhDD4BdUU59Q7